Step 1: Choose the Right Niche (Data + Emotion)

The foundation of every successful POD store is the niche.

High-performing niche categories in 2026:

Pet lovers (dogs, cats, specific breeds)

Family relationships (mom, dad, grandparents)

Hobbies (fishing, camping, gaming)

Professions (nurses, teachers, mechanics)

Lifestyle identities (fitness, mindfulness, eco-living)

What makes a niche profitable?

✔ Passion-driven audience
✔ Strong identity
✔ Repeat buying behavior
✔ Gift potential

💡 Pro tip:
Avoid overly broad niches like “fitness” or “travel.” Instead, go deeper:

“Yoga moms”

“Camping couples”

“Golden retriever lovers”

Step 3: Focus on Emotional Design (Not Just Aesthetics)

Many sellers fail because they focus only on how a design looks—not how it makes people feel.

High-converting designs usually:

Tell a story

Reflect identity

Trigger emotion

Examples:

Instead of:
❌ “Dog Lover”

Try:
✔ “Life Is Better With My Golden Retriever”

Instead of:
❌ “Best Mom Ever”

Try:
✔ “Mom – The Heart of Our Family”

👉 Emotion drives purchases, especially in gift-based niches.

Step 7: Test, Learn, and Scale

Success in POD is not about one winning product—it’s about a system.

Winning workflow:

Test multiple designs

Identify winners

Scale with ads

Expand variations

What to track:

Conversion rate

Click-through rate (CTR)

Profit margin

💡 Pro tip:
Don’t get attached to designs. Let data guide your decisions.


Common Mistakes to Avoid

Even in 2026, many sellers repeat the same mistakes:

❌ Choosing oversaturated niches
❌ Copying trending designs
❌ Ignoring product quality
❌ Poor pricing strategy
❌ No clear brand identity

Avoiding these gives you a significant advantage.
